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4681793695 97 6649012 04044058 22013
919316279 6253 452
919316279 6253 452
7006224660 650321932 03456 988
All about undefined
Interested in learning more?
919316279 6253 452
7006224660 650321932 03456 988
See more
458341111 157218085
7832298 3718352 288 72429286
See more
18 4494287 08907
7476030407 279 412989
See more